Given the seasonal temperature extremes and rural roads around Dixon, common issues include battery failures due to cold winters, suspension wear from rough or gravel roads, and air conditioning compressor problems from heavy summer use. For Chevrolet trucks and SUVs popular locally, we also frequently service 4WD systems and address brake corrosion from winter road salt.

Seek service immediately if the light is flashing or if you notice performance issues like stalling, especially when driving on Route 2 or I-88. For a steady light, schedule a diagnostic soon; local shops can quickly read codes to identify issues, which can be critical for preventing failures during Dixon's harsh winters or hot summers.

The Illinois climate demands more frequent attention to your battery, coolant, and wiper fluid. Due to road salt usage in winter, undercarriage washes and more frequent brake inspections are crucial to prevent rust and corrosion. Also, consider more frequent air filter changes if you drive on the many rural gravel or dusty farm roads in the Lee County area.
